dc.description Despite the falling stone, brick, steel and concrete and the rising dust and dirt, no one was injured when the center section of the high school collapsed. Because the collapse occurred about 9:30 P.M., no workers were present. Even spectators drawn by the noise were not injured - nearly all the debris fell inside the structure.
